import pytest

from selenium.common.exceptions import NoSuchElementException
from selenium.webdriver.common.by import By
from selenium.webdriver.support.relative_locator import locate_with
from selenium.webdriver.support.relative_locator import with_tag_name


def test_should_be_able_to_find_first_one(driver, pages):
    pages.load("relative_locators.html")
    lowest = driver.find_element(By.ID, "below")

    el = driver.find_element(with_tag_name("p").above(lowest))

    assert el.get_attribute("id") == "mid"


def test_should_be_able_to_find_elements_above_another(driver, pages):
    pages.load("relative_locators.html")
    lowest = driver.find_element(By.ID, "below")

    elements = driver.find_elements(with_tag_name("p").above(lowest))

    ids = [el.get_attribute("id") for el in elements]
    assert "above" in ids
    assert "mid" in ids


def test_should_be_able_to_combine_filters(driver, pages):
    pages.load("relative_locators.html")

    elements = driver.find_elements(
        with_tag_name("td")
        .above(driver.find_element(By.ID, "center"))
        .to_right_of(driver.find_element(By.ID, "second"))
    )

    ids = [el.get_attribute("id") for el in elements]
    assert "third" in ids


def test_should_be_able_to_use_css_selectors(driver, pages):
    pages.load("relative_locators.html")

    elements = driver.find_elements(
        locate_with(By.CSS_SELECTOR, "td")
        .above(driver.find_element(By.ID, "center"))
        .to_right_of(driver.find_element(By.ID, "second"))
    )

    ids = [el.get_attribute("id") for el in elements]
    assert "third" in ids


def test_should_be_able_to_use_xpath(driver, pages):
    pages.load("relative_locators.html")

    elements = driver.find_elements(
        locate_with(By.XPATH, "//td[1]")
        .below(driver.find_element(By.ID, "second"))
        .above(driver.find_element(By.ID, "seventh"))
    )

    ids = [el.get_attribute("id") for el in elements]
    assert "fourth" in ids


def test_no_such_element_is_raised_rather_than_index_error(driver, pages):
    pages.load("relative_locators.html")
    with pytest.raises(NoSuchElementException) as exc:
        anchor = driver.find_element(By.ID, "second")
        driver.find_element(locate_with(By.ID, "nonexistentid").above(anchor))
    assert exc.value.msg == "Cannot locate relative element with: {'id': 'nonexistentid'}"
